Frequently asked questions

Which area of Dogmersfield is best to stay in for families?
The best area to stay in Dogmersfield for families is within the village itself, as it offers a tranquil setting with convenient access to local amenities and green spaces.Dogmersfield village provides a lovely, quiet environment, superb for a family holiday. You'll find charming local footpaths and bridleways right on your doorstep, ideal for leisurely strolls or bike rides with the children through the countryside. The village green often serves as a lovely spot for a picnic or a bit of open-air play.While Dogmersfield is a small village, it has a friendly pub that often welcomes families, offering a relaxed atmosphere for a casual meal. For a wider selection of shops, including grocery stores for stocking up on essentials, the nearby town of Fleet is just a short drive away and easily accessible.

What family-friendly activities should we do in Dogmersfield?
Some of the best family-friendly activities in Dogmersfield include exploring the extensive grounds of Dogmersfield Park and enjoying the quaint village atmosphere.Dogmersfield Park, surrounding the historic Dogmersfield House, offers vast open spaces superb for family walks, picnicking, and children to play freely. The park features beautiful mature trees and pathways that are ideal for a leisurely stroll with a pushchair or for older children to cycle.The village itself provides a charming, quiet setting with local footpaths that are easy to navigate for families. You'll find a delightful village green where children can play, and the local pub often has outdoor seating, making it a pleasant spot for a family lunch.
